The Way Chalet - Lake Tahoe cabin available for rent: Fantastic location on the West Shore with access to everything. Short drive to Tahoe City and Paige Meadows for hiking, biking, X-Country and Downhill skiing. Walk to the lake (without crossing the highway) and to Firesign Café, Shadyside Lounge, Spoon, West Shore Market and Sunnyside Lodge for meals and drinks. Skiing just minutes away at world-renowned Palisades, Alpine Meadows and Homewood resorts. Great vacation home that features 4 bedrooms (1 King bedroom, 2 Queen bedrooms, and a bunk room with 1 Queen bed and 1 bunkbed w/trundle - no more than 2 adults allowed in bunk room), 3 bathrooms, living/dining room, TV room, deck, hot tub, grill (Spring/Summer dependent on weather), and outfitted kitchen (just bring your own groceries). Access to Lake Tahoe Park Homeowner’s beach (laketahoeparkassociation.com) which is lakefront property featuring 2 piers, buoy field, picnic areas, kayak/bike/SUP rentals, rocky beach, playground, bocce ball, basketball and more. Wonderful cabin location does not require crossing of the highway and is fully fenced and dog-friendly (2 dogs max)! Tahoe Park on the West Shore of Lake Tahoe is a great location. West Shore Sports is right at the park and offers rentals of kayaks, SUPs, bikes and ski equipment. You have access to the lake in the summer, quick drive to 3 different ski resorts in the winter, and walking distance to some great restaurants and the West Shore Market. On the bike path to Tahoe City. About the area
Tahoe City
Located in Tahoe Park, a neighbourhood in Tahoe City, this cabin is in the mountains. Palisades Tahoe and Northstar California Resort are worth checking out if an activity is on the agenda, while those wishing to experience the area's natural beauty can explore Sand Harbor. Tahoe Maritime Museum and Olympic Valley Park are also worth visiting. Make sure you get close to the area's animals with activities such as game walks and birdwatching.
